The Wellycon team is pleased to confirm that Wellycon 2011 is officially locked and loaded for the Saturday 4th June - Sunday 5th June 2011. For those of you that pencilled in this date you will be pleased to hear about the additions to this years convention.

1. Venue - We have secured our own dedicated venue for 2011. The venue is near new, carpeted and has a three conjoined spaces for us to use through the weekend for our events and gaming. Unlike past conventions the event will be dedicated to modern board games and will be bigger than comfortably bigger than Thistle Hall without being so large as St Pats College. All in all this is a big upgrade that will suit our purposes to a tee.

Venue:
Level 1 Events Centre
MAWSA complex
Tasman Stree - Gate E
Massey University Wellington.
Wellington.

For those from out of town Massey is about 5 minutes from the centre of town on the way to new town.

2. Hours - Wellycon is over Queens Birthday Weekend and so we will extend our sunday hours to 10.00am - 9.30pm for a full day of gaming. This will represent better value and more opportunities for all.

Saturday 4th - 10am - 9.45pm
Sunday 5th - 10am - 9.30pm

3. Price - We have made a committment to seeing the convention remain at $5 a day for individuals or $15 a day for families in 2011. You can be sure that it remains accessible and affordable.

4. Family session - This year our dedicated family session for 5 - 12 year olds will be held on the Sunday. This an excellent opportunity for you to introduce any young ones to a bunch of new games and to play with some new people. Our venue has an area with bifold doors to enable a safe and hospitable venue for our families.

5. Games library - Our library has grown again this year and there will be more games available to learn and play. This year we are aiming to have more avid gamers available to teach you classics and the new hotness, so don't worry if you don't know that many games. This is the place to be.

The Wellycon team remains committed to a fun, friendly convention dedicated to board games. Last year our numbers went well over 100, including 10 -20 out of towners and we hope to repeat that feat again this year.
